Do you get rewarded with dividends on Robinhood when investing in cryptocurrencies?

I'm curious to know if investing in cryptocurrencies on Robinhood comes with the benefit of receiving dividends. Can you earn dividends on Robinhood when you invest in cryptocurrencies? How does it work?

3 answers
- No, investing in cryptocurrencies on Robinhood does not provide dividends. Unlike stocks, cryptocurrencies do not generate regular income or profits that can be distributed as dividends. Instead, the value of cryptocurrencies is primarily determined by market demand and supply dynamics. So, while you can potentially earn profits by buying low and selling high, there are no dividends associated with cryptocurrency investments on Robinhood.

- Unfortunately, Robinhood does not offer dividends for cryptocurrencies. Dividends are typically associated with stocks, where companies distribute a portion of their profits to shareholders. Since cryptocurrencies are decentralized digital assets, they do not generate profits in the same way as traditional companies. Instead, their value is driven by factors like adoption, utility, and market sentiment.
